A train trip from Harlow Town to St Mary Cray takes about 1hrs 54 mins on average, covering roughly 26 miles (43 kilometres). With around 63 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£21.80,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Harlow Town station is well-equipped with a variety of facilities to cater to all passenger needs. Open from 6:00 AM to 9: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ly reduced hours on Sundays, the ticket office ensures easy access for those looking to buy or collect their tickets. For your convenience, ticket machines are available and accepting smartcards. Accessibility is a key feature here, with step-free access to all platforms via lifts, making the station a Category A facility. An induction loop and accessible ticket machines further ensure inclusivity for all travelers.
Should you require assistance during your visit, staff are readily available to help each day until closing time at 9:00 PM. Additionally, the station features customer information screens, announcements for arrivals and departures, and customer help points throughout the premises.
Beyond just traveling, the station includes amenities such as coffee shops, food and drink vending machines, a kiosk, and a newsagent. While there are no ATM machines on-site, public Wi-Fi access is available, keeping you connected throughout your visit.
For onward travel options from Harlow Town station, there are numerous links to local transportation. The ‘Arriva’ bus network operates frequent routes to nearby towns and cities, with a particularly handy Route 10 taking you straight from the station forecourt to the town center. For effortless intra-city movement, consider purchasing the **PLUSBUS** ticket for discounted unlimited bus journeys. Alternatively, taxis are located just in front of the station, ensuring direct transportation on demand.
For those driving to the station, parking is managed by National Car Parks Ltd with around-the-clock availability. There are 647 parking spaces, including 18 accessible spaces. Parking charges are fairly structured with daily, weekly, and annual passes available, adapting to both short-term and frequent users.

St Mary Cray train station is equipped with essential amenities to ensure a seamless journey for travelers. The ticket office is open from early morning until late evening on weekdays and Saturdays and slightly shorter hours on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ets conveniently. With accessible ticket machines and induction loops in place, the station caters to all passenger needs.
The station offers step-free access throughout, making it an excellent choice for passengers with mobility challenges. While there are no waiting rooms, it does provide seating areas to ensure comfort while you wait for your train. However, it's good to note that there are no accessible toilets, but standard ones are available on Platforms 1 and 2 during staffing hours.
